JEANNE BRADLEY Obituary

BRADLEY, Jeanne Age 91, passed away peacefully on March 18, 2025. Born and raised in Quincy, MA, Jeanne lived a full and vibrant life, with homes in Boston, MA, Sutton Mills, NH, and Jacksonville, FL. She was married to her beloved husband, Bob, for 58 years before his passing in 2014. Together, they shared a remarkable journey, traveling extensively and forming lifelong friendships along the way. Jeanne's greatest joy came from her family. She is survived by her daughter, Beth Bradley, and son-in-law, David Rodrigues; as well as her cherished grandchildren, Bradley Genser and Trey Genser. She is also survived by her son-in-law, David Montgomery; many nieces, nephews, cousins and extended family members who will all remember her warmth, love and infectious laughter. She was predeceased by her husband, Bob; and her daughter, Lyn Montgomery, who passed in 2018. Special thanks to Dena Swank who lovingly cared for Jeanne for many years. Jeanne's life was full of passion. She had an undeniable love for art, photography, antiques and nature. Her zest for life and flamboyant spirit made her the life of every gathering. Whether she was sharing a laugh or creating lasting memories, Jeanne's vibrant personality and heartwarming presence will never be forgotten. Her family and friends take comfort knowing that her legacy of love, joy and adventure will continue to live on in the hearts of all who knew her.
